Atosa is the cheap commercial workhorse, sitting under a True on build, so it fails a little earlier, but the repairs are usually simple: an evaporator fan motor, a stretched gasket, a clogged drain, a thermostat that won't hold. We carry fan motors, relays, gaskets, thermostats, and start components on the truck, so a lot of these get fixed the same visit. Common repairs we do
What we close on the truck.
- Prep tables warming on a clogged drain. Atosa MGF prep tables in the smaller Pleasanton kitchens run warm when the condensate drain clogs with grease and cuttings or the coil ices over. We blow the line clear, clean the coil, drop in an inline screen, and check the rail temperature across the pans so the puddle and the warm rail both stay gone.
- Reach-in fans and gaskets. The MBF reach-ins die at the evaporator fan motor and the door gasket. A busy Main Street kitchen tears the gasket so the door sweats and never really seals, warm air gets in, and the box ices over. We swap the gasket, clear the evaporator, and check the seal through its full swing. Two fan-motor sizes ride on the truck.
- R290 sealed-system work in hard-water country. A lot of the smaller Pleasanton kitchens run Atosa and Turbo Air units on R290 propane refrigerant now, and we're trained on hydrocarbon refrigerant through Mainstream Engineering for them under EPA #1279674151528. Pleasanton's water runs hard, partly off groundwater wells, so any Atosa undercounter ice scales fast. We descale the plate and rebuild the water circuit, and sealed-system work is done in-house with recovery, evacuation, and weigh-in.

Will Pleasanton's hard water hurt my Atosa undercounter ice machine?
Yes. The water runs hard, partly off wells, so scale builds on the evaporator and water lines, drops capacity, and stops harvest. A descale and a fresh filter usually brings production back, and we'll tell you straight when it's scale versus a real failure. -
My Atosa runs on propane refrigerant. Can you handle it?
Yes. R290 is propane, and we're trained through Mainstream Engineering and EPA 608 certified for it. The sealed system is handled in-house with recovery, evacuation, and a weighed-in charge. The $75 diagnostic is waived when you do the repair.
